The Niukutou Pb-Zn skarn deposit is located in the eastern part of the Qimantagh metallogenic belt and comprises three ore blocks (or magnetic anomalies) referred to as M1, M4, and M2, from west to east. The Pb-Zn mineralization crops out within the M1 and M4 ore blocks, with the resources being more than 1.14 million tons.
